COM 252
Intro to Interpersonal Comm
Gateway Community and Technical College ·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
Examines basic verbal and nonverbal concepts affecting the communication process in various interpersonal contexts. Requires participation in written and oral activities designed to develop and improve interpersonal skills. Includes perspective-taking, relationship and conversation management, effective listening, conflict management, communication climate, communication anxiety, and cultural/gender differences in interpersonal communication. Lecture: 3 credits (45 contact hours).
